Dinner For One - Trailer 09.02.2018

Like many American women in Paris, my story started out the same: meet beautiful French man, fall in love with said Frenchman, marry the Frenchman and move to Paris. Except, this story ends with a separation. Join me as I share the  OTHER "American in Paris" story while redefining my identity in a new city, culture, and language one solo dinner at a time.
